ATEM 1 M/E component output not recognized by Intensity Pro

I'm trying to capture component video output from my ATEM 1 switcher using Intensity Pro and for some reason intensity pro does not recognize component signal.
Intensity pro recognizes component output from my dvd player. any ideas?

Obvious question #1 (sorry)... are you certain you have selected the correct signal format (resolution/frame rate etc) in the settings.

Workaround / check - try connecting to the ATEM 1ME via it's HDMI program output instead. That is the way I connect from my 1ME to my Intensity Pro. It's better (in my opinion) as it gives the highest quality digital video and embedded audio in one simple cable.

Yup, make sure your formats match. Media Express does not auto-detect the format that is incoming. So if your settings are set to NTSC and you are feeding 720p59.94 you will get a rather boring black screen in the app.

Mac: Click Media Express -> Preferences and click the top drop down and select the format you wish to use
PC: Click Edit -> Preferences and click the top drop down and select the format you want to use.

You can specify what codec and where you want to save the file here as well.
